
The Assassin’s Creed series is one of Ubisoft’s crown jewel properties and with the arrival of the next entry this week, fans can’t wait to show off their best stealth skills.
Assassin’s Creed Miragestars a young assassin named Basim Ibn Ishaq, whom we first met in 2020’sAssassin’s Creed Valhalla. However,Mirageis set 12 years prior to the events ofValhallain the year 861 in Baghdad, during Iraq’s Golden Age.

For better or worse, theAssassin’s Creedseries is no stranger to microtransactions from additional skins, and weapons, as well as the dreaded ‘time savers’ and of course, expansions too. Ironically,Assassin’s Creed Miragereportedly began its life as an expansion toValhalla, before evolving into a standalone game.
